Transaction 5ab365251ca230c85a0ea2d1a7b831998f0f8557ef18bda2c04ee8dc452836dc
1 Input
1 Output
-
5ab365251ca230c85a0ea2d1a7b831998f0f8557ef18bda2c04ee8dc452836dc:0
- value
- 2627042
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 de0f2e9aab60cb1db30f2a1896e352e6256bedb9 OP_EQUAL
- address
- 3MwA7zo43UCnLzQgf6yxg2QekZ1vBBTeRH